Rolf Henry Playground honors a local businessman and community organizer, whose tragic murder robbed his community of an open-hearted and energetic soul.
Henry spent his early years in Belmont and Woodbrook, Trinidad. In the 1960s, he moved to New York and entered the printing business, later opening his own printing company on Ocean Avenue. As business thrived, he also opened a restaurant and nightclub near his home on New York Avenue, across the street from this playground. His success was everyone's gain, for much of his income went to charities, and twice each year he hosted meals for the poor.
